	Add Cortex M7 r0p1 Errata 837070 workaround to CM4_MPU ports (#513)
* Clarify Cortex M7 r0p1 errata number in r0p1 specific port. * Add ARM Cortex M7 r0p0 / r0p1 Errata 837070 workaround to CM4 MPU ports. Optionally, enable the errata workaround by defining configTARGET_ARM_CM7_r0p0 or configTARGET_ARM_CM7_r0p1 in FreeRTOSConfig.h. * Add r0p1 errata support to IAR port as well Signed-off-by: Gaurav Aggarwal <aggarg@amazon.com> * Change macro name to configENABLE_ERRATA_837070_WORKAROUND Signed-off-by: Gaurav Aggarwal <aggarg@amazon.com> Co-authored-by: Gaurav Aggarwal <aggarg@amazon.com>
